1. Resection If the trunk of the money tree is rotten, the rotten part needs to be cut off in time. This is done to prevent the rot from spreading and affecting the healthy parts of the trunk. You need to be careful when cutting. You need to cut off all the rotten parts, but try not to damage the normal parts. This will allow it to recover faster. 2. Disinfection The incision of the plant is more likely to be infected by bacteria or pathogens, so it needs to be treated with disinfectants in time after excision to prevent the plant from getting sick. For disinfection reagents, you can choose either potassium permanganate or carbendazim, and both are very effective. Specifically, first purchase the reagent, then dilute it with clean water at a ratio of about 1:2000, and finally soak the plants in the diluted solution for about 30 minutes to 1 hour. 3. Planting After disinfection, you can treat the bottom of the plant with rooting powder to help rooting. Then you can replant it. Before planting, you need to prepare new culture soil with good air permeability and drainage capabilities, and then plant the plants on it. After planting, you need to spray a little water to ensure the humidity of the air, and then wait for rooting. |
